Philadelphia 76ers

When you think of the Philadelphia 76ers, a storied NBA franchise with two championships and a legacy built on elite big men and clutch performances. Also known as the Sixers, they’ve been a cornerstone of Philadelphia sports since the 1940s, blending physical dominance with modern basketball strategy. The team isn’t just about stars—it’s about identity. Whether it’s the era of Julius Erving, the Allen Iverson-led underdog runs, or the current Joel Embiid-led rebuild, the 76ers always carry weight in the Eastern Conference.

The core of today’s team revolves around Joel Embiid, a two-time NBA MVP and one of the most dominant centers in the league. His ability to score inside, stretch the floor, and anchor the defense makes him the engine of the franchise. But he doesn’t do it alone. Tyrese Maxey, a lightning-fast guard with elite scoring instincts, has grown into a true co-star, capable of taking over games when Embiid is doubled or resting. Together, they form one of the most explosive duos in the NBA, and their chemistry often decides whether the 76ers make a deep playoff run or crash out early.

Behind them, the 76ers rely on role players who can hit threes, defend multiple positions, and stay healthy. Injuries have haunted them in past seasons—especially to key bench contributors—so depth matters more than ever. The front office has been active, trading for veterans, drafting shooters, and sometimes making bold moves that split fan opinions. One thing’s clear: if Embiid stays healthy and Maxey keeps improving, this team is always a threat in April and May.
